Early Stillwater Ledger Transcribed
Thanks to volunteer, Abby Ferrell, an August 1, 1888 - May 27, 1899 ledger, tied to Stillwater’s earliest history, has been scanned and transcribed.  The ledger found in the museum’s archives contains three sections:
1. Numerous financial transactions from Winfield, KS August 1, 1888 - July 1st, 1889  (pages 1-66).
2. Titles, transfers, and claims related to Stillwater (pages 67-127).
3. Ordinances start on page 128.  The first ordinance listed is Ordinance No. 3.

Sample Ordinances from the Ledger

Ordinance No. 3. (page 128)
An ordinance-making division of the village of Stillwater, Payne County, Oklahoma Territory, into wards for school purposes. Be it ordained by the Chairman and Board of Trustees of the Village of Stillwater, Payne County, Oklahoma territory. [entire section marked through with a red x]
 
 Section 1 -  That said village of Stillwater is hereby divided into four wards for school purposes under the act of the territorial legislature passed and approved Dec. 5th, 1890, to wit. All territory within the corporate limits of said village north of 9th avenue and east of Main Street shall constitute the 1st ward; all territory in said village west of Main Street and north of 9th Avenue shall constitute the 2nd ward; all territory in said village south of 9th Avenue and east of Main Street shall constitute the 3rd ward; all territory in said village south of 9th Avenue and west of Main Street shall constitute the 4th ward.

Section 2 -  This ordinance shall take effect and be in force from and after its passage and publication.
Passed and approved this 22nd day of December, A.D. 1890.

1895 - Ordinance No. 1. (page 201)

An ordinance Repealing all Ordinances and By-Laws of the Town of Stillwater now in Force and Effect.

Whereas, it satisfactorily appears to the President and Board of Trustees of the town of Stillwater, that the validity of many of the Ordinances and By-Laws of said town is very doubtful, and that many of said Ordinances have been irregularly adopted and published and are defective and in some instances invalid, and
Whereas, A revision of said Ordinances and By-Laws and the publications of the same in pamphlet form is deemed necessary and advisable, Therefore, for said purpose:
BE IT ORDAINED BY THE PRESIDENT AND BOARD OF TRUSTEES OF THE TOWN OF STILLWATER, O. T.

                Sec. 1.   That all Ordinances, By-Laws and parts of Ordinances heretofore passed and approved by the President and Board of Trustees of the town of Stillwater, be and the same are hereby repealed.

                Sec. 2.   This ordinance shall take effect and be in force from and after its passage and publication.

Passed January 2nd, 1895
